The FTSE 100 index experienced gains following Britain's decision to initiate dialogue regarding the Strait of Hormuz. This move is perceived positively by markets, as it could lead to improved stability in this critical shipping route. Analysts suggest that this development may reduce tensions in the Middle East, which is historically volatile and significant for oil prices. Investors are optimistic about potential long-term benefits to trade and energy security. Overall, the market sentiment is bullish, reflecting confidence in Britain's diplomatic efforts.
